A Kick Ass role! Chloe Moretz to play Carrie in remake of Seventies horror classic

It was film about a girl with special powers that established Stephen King as one of the silver screen's most influential horror writers.

And now Kick Ass star Chloe Moretz is to tackle the role of Carrie in a remake of the 1976 classic.

The excited 15-year-old Hugo favourite took to Twitter to tell fans of her excitement after the news of her casting broke.

She starred as a seeming child vampire in Let Me In, which was the American version of the award-winning Swedish picture Let the Right One In.

She is following in good steps by featuring in the remake, which tells the story of a viciously bullied teenager Carrie White, who discovers she possesses telekinetic power become more powerful when she becomes angry or distressed

It is still one of the best known roles for best actress Acadeny Award winner Sissy Spacek, with her vulnerable yet chilling performance still regarded as among the genre's best.

It also features an early career performance from  macho heartthrob John Travlota, who played the boyfriend of her most vicious tormentor.

The film was a major success for United Artists, grossing $33.8 million at the U.S. box office, on a budget of $1.8 million, and also won Spacek and Oscar nomination.

Christopher Mintz-Plasse Talks KICK-ASS 2; Addresses An Older Chloe Moretz As Hit-Girl

"I had no idea if this was going to happen," Christopher Mintz-Plasse told Collider in a recent interview while promoting animated movie Paranorman. "It didn't seem like it, especially now that Chloe is like, what, is she 37 now? [Laughs] But no, they hey wrote an incredible script. I think she’s going into 9th grade in this which is really smart. They didn’t keep her 11 as she was in the first one. They kind of aged it up a bit. And it’s super violent and bloody and funny and it’s got a great cast. I’m really excited. I fly out to London in a week to get started."

As for when exactly he begins working on director Jeff Wadlow's big screen adaptation of comic book writer Mark Millar and artist John Romita Jr.'s Kick-Ass 2 (which will also include elements from the Hit-Girl miniseries) he told the site the following. "I'm flying out there next week to get started on rehearsals and wardrobe and stuff and then I think we start shooting September. It's going to be busy because I'm flying back and forth because I'm shooting a show for CBS as well, so I'll be shooting a couple of weeks September, fly back, go out again in October for like a week, come back, and then go out again in November for a couple of weeks."

"You know I think so, but I think they did that purposely," the actor revealed when asked if the time which has elapsed since the release of the last film will effect the story in this one. "I think that they did that strictly because Chloe is older now and they had to age her up, but that works." And as for whether or not he gets to take part in any more action scenes this time around, he added, "Oh yeah, it's like, I don't want to ruin anything, but it's kind of like 'Warriors' meets 'Kick-Ass'. That's like the theme for this. It's gonna be intense."
